Output e40dcc117ae843c4487b2dfc76fae19a3470383510a4a2b5ae511260d39c9027:0

value
23669203
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6ed073bfa930c4ae03e0d28c368c7e65c4ba15a OP_EQUAL
address
3MHSUcCH1RQSKtBGHENs8G1R8Nb3JvFzkg
transaction
e40dcc117ae843c4487b2dfc76fae19a3470383510a4a2b5ae511260d39c9027
spent
true